However, the literature is still lacking with regard to long-term outcomes with these systems. In the past several years, reports have cataloged early results that show the robotic systems are associated with equivalent accuracy and decreased radiation exposure compared with other methods of screw placement. Robotic systems must provide a degree of accuracy comparable to that of already-established methods of screw placement, including free-hand, fluoroscopically assisted, and computed tomography–assisted screw placement. There is little margin for error with pedicle screw placement, because screw malposition may lead to serious complications, such as neurologic or vascular injury. ![]() Surgical procedures involving the spine often require fixation via pedicle screw placement, which is a task that may be augmented by the use of robotic technology. The use of robotic systems in the field of spine surgery has recently begun to be explored. Fields such as general surgery, urology, and gynecology have widely adopted robotic surgery as part of everyday practice. ![]() ![]() The use of robotic systems to aid in surgical procedures has greatly increased over the past decade.
